Virtual Android acts as an alternative that lowers the barrier to entry for mobile virtualization. Unlike VMOS, which typically requires premium specifications (4 GB+ RAM), this lightweight emulator can initialize and function on devices with as little as 2 GB of RAM. apps similar to vmos
VMOS (Virtual Machine OS) gained popularity as a tool that lets you run a secondary Android OS inside your main device—like having a “phone within a phone.” It’s ideal for running multiple accounts, testing apps, or using modded software without risking your primary system. VPhoneGaGa provides an excellent solution for running old apps. Modern Android versions (such as Android 14) frequently drop support for 32-bit architecture, leading to frequent app crashes.
